| // IPC data encoding constants and types |
| #define VERSION 1 |
| #define IPC_FLAGS_NOREPLY (1U << 0) // Set flag if no asynchronous replies are to be sent to client. |
| #define IPC_FLAGS_TRAILING_TLVS (1U << 1) // Set flag if TLVs follow the standard request data. |
| #define IPC_FLAGS_NOERRSD (1U << 2) // Set flag if flag kDNSServiceFlagsMoreComing is set on client side. |
| |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_RESOLVER_CONFIG_PLIST_DATA 1 // An nw_resolver_config as a binary property list. |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_REQUIRE_PRIVACY 2 // A uint8. Non-zero means privacy required, zero means not required. |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_SERVICE_ATTR_AAAA_POLICY 3 // A uint32 for a DNSServiceAAAAPolicy value. |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_SERVICE_ATTR_FAILOVER_POLICY 4 // A uint32 for a DNSServiceFailoverPolicy value. |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_SERVICE_ATTR_TIMESTAMP 5 // A uint32 value for the time, in seconds, since Jan 1st 1970 UTC. |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_SERVICE_ATTR_VALIDATION_POLICY 6 // A uint32 for a DNSServiceValidationPolicy value. |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_SERVICE_ATTR_VALIDATION_DATA 7 // A ptr for the validation data. |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_GET_TRACKER_STR 8 // A uint8. If non-zero, include tracker domain if applicable. |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_SERVICE_ATTR_TRACKER_STR 9 // A null-terminated string. The domain (original hostname or resolved CNAME) |
| // that was identified as a tracker |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_RESOLVER_OVERRIDE 10 // UUID of resolver configuration to use as an override. [1] |
| #define IPC_TLV_TYPE_SERVICE_ATTR_HOST_KEY_HASH 11 // A uint32 value for a host key hash. |
| |
| // Notes: |
| // 1. If this TLV is specified, then the UUID identifies the libnetwork resolver configuration to use for the DNS-SD |
| // API operation (currently limited to DNSServiceQueryRecordWithAttribute()). This overrides the normal DNS service |
| // select process. |

| // Structure packing macro. If we're not using GNUC, it's not fatal. Most compilers naturally pack the on-the-wire |
| // structures correctly anyway, so a plain "struct" is usually fine. In the event that structures are not packed |
| // correctly, our compile-time assertion checks will catch it and prevent inadvertent generation of non-working code. |
| #ifndef packedstruct |
| #if ((__GNUC__ > 2) || ((__GNUC__ == 2) && (__GNUC_MINOR__ >= 9))) |
| #define packedstruct struct __attribute__((__packed__)) |
| #define packedunion union __attribute__((__packed__)) |
| #else |
| #define packedstruct struct |
| #define packedunion union |
| #endif |
| #endif |

| // Define context object big enough to hold a 64-bit pointer, |
| // to accomodate 64-bit clients communicating with 32-bit daemon. |
| // There's no reason for the daemon to ever be a 64-bit process, but its clients might be |
| typedef packedunion |
| { |
| void *context; |
| uint32_t u32[2]; |
| } client_context_t; |
| |
| typedef packedstruct |
| { |
| uint32_t version; |
| uint32_t datalen; |
| uint32_t ipc_flags; |
| uint32_t op; // request_op_t or reply_op_t |
| client_context_t client_context; // context passed from client, returned by server in corresponding reply |
| uint32_t reg_index; // identifier for a record registered via DNSServiceRegisterRecord() on a |
| // socket connected by DNSServiceCreateConnection(). Must be unique in the scope of the connection, such that and |
| // index/socket pair uniquely identifies a record. (Used to select records for removal by DNSServiceRemoveRecord()) |
| } ipc_msg_hdr; |
